Pzena Investment Management LLC Acquires New Shares in DNOW Inc. $DNOW

Pzena Investment Management LLC purchased a new position in DNOW Inc. (NYSE:DNOWFree Report) in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or purchased 4,161,129 shares of the oil and gas company’s stock, valued at approximately $55,135,000.

DNOW Stock Performance

NYSE:DNOW opened at $12.88 on Friday. The stock has a market cap of $2.35 billion, a P/E ratio of -17.64 and a beta of 0.85. The stock has a 50 day simple moving average of $12.35 and a 200 day simple moving average of $13.37. The company has a current ratio of 2.42, a quick ratio of 1.14 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.27. DNOW Inc. has a 1-year low of $10.94 and a 1-year high of $17.26.

DNOW (NYSE:DNOWG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, May 7th. The oil and gas company reported $0.01 EPS for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.05 by ($0.04). DNOW had a positive return on equity of 4.94% and a negative net margin of 4.14%.The company had revenue of $1.18 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.08 billion. During the same quarter last year, the business earned $0.22 EPS. DNOW’s revenue was up 97.5% on a year-over-year basis. Research analysts anticipate that DNOW Inc. will post 0.31 earnings per share for the current year.

About DNOW

(Free Report)

DistributionNOW (NYSE: DNOW) is a global distributor of energy and industrial products, serving a broad range of end-markets including oil and gas, petrochemical, power generation, and industrial manufacturing. Headquartered in Houston, Texas, the company provides solutions across the life cycle of energy and industrial assets, with an emphasis on safety, reliability and operational efficiency.

The company’s core product portfolio includes piping systems and related components (such as valves, fittings, flanges and gaskets), instrumentation, electrical and automation equipment, fasteners, industrial safety supplies, chemicals and composite products.
